      Shipwreck of a whaling boat built in Norway in 1912 and in active use until the mid 1960's. It was the first steel fishing boat with a hardened hull to break the ice at sea. It has been in its current location since 1981 and is rusting away.

        Oldest steel ship in Iceland, built in 1912, deliberately placed on the beach in 1981, so it has been here for 40 years.
        It is considered a cult object and is protected. When the weather is nice, absolutely amazing photos can be taken.
